Transaction e10a90ed1c4131383bb99ccf17a9d4675f339002dd11fbd14ab70fee65538b7f

block
d343d3057f58e7ec4b41e0ef1d7752101cf6f5233c275df6dc9a020b55fdebc7

1 Input

23 Outputs